About Hockessin, DE

Hockessin is a city in Delaware with a population of 13,608. It ranks #8 among cities in Delaware by population. The median age is 45.2, older than the national median. The population is 47.4% male and 52.6% female.

The median household income in Hockessin is $172,695, above the US median of $74,580. 1.2% of residents live below the federal poverty level. Home values sit at a median of $550,200, with monthly rent averaging $2,980. The homeownership rate of 91.4% is higher than the national rate of 64.8%.

Educational attainment in Hockessin reflects 65.9% of adults 25 and older holding a bachelor's degree or higher, above the national average of 34.3%. Roughly 22.1% of workers primarily work from home, noticeably above the national work-from-home rate of 14.2%. The average commute is 22.9 minutes each way.
